Since 3 years old Professor Neto has been on the mats grappling! He is a 4th Degree Black Belt in Brazilian Jiu Jitsu, 3rd Degree Black Belt in Judo, and a Brazilian National level Wrestler. In our conversation Professor Neto shares his thoughts on competing to better yourself, his approach to teaching, as well as team loyalty. We also talk about Jiu Jitsu becoming an Olympic sport both the benefits and draw backs. Enjoy!

With a vision for Judo in America, Sensei Jimmy Pedro speaks with inspiring thoughts on how to bring Judo back to life in our country! He takes us through the evolution, the challenges, and the possibilities to reignite the interest in Judo. We also dive into the heart and mind of this Olympic Champion when it comes to competing, Coaching, and inspiring change in the community. Sensei Jimmy is not only a legend in Judo, he is a true legend in life as well...

With experience in the three major Grappling Martial Arts Haleem and I talk about teaching methods and what BJJ and Judo can learn more from each other through studying their complimentary arts. A double gold finisher at Judo Nationals in 2019, Haleem Syed wears a Brown Belt in Judo as well as Jiu Jitsu training at Jimmy Pedros Judo Center and Travis Stevens Fuji Gym for BJJ.
